Weight Loss Surgery: Types, Benefits, and Risks
Weight Loss Surgery

Everything You Need to Know About Weight Loss Surgery: Types, Benefits, and Risks | Weight Loss Tips

Weight loss surgery, also known as bariatric surgery, is a surgical procedure designed to help individuals who are severely obese lose weight and improve their overall health. It is usually recommended for those who have a body mass index (BMI) of 40 or higher or a BMI of 35 or higher with health conditions related to obesity such as diabetes, high blood pressure, or sleep apnea. In this article, we will discuss the different types of weight loss surgeries, their benefits, and risks.

Types of  Weight Loss Surgeries:

Gastric Bypass Surgery:

Gastric bypass surgery is one of the most common types of weight loss surgeries. During this surgery, a small pouch is created at the top of the stomach, which is then connected to the small intestine. This helps to limit the amount of food that a person can eat, as well as reducing the absorption of calories.

Benefits:

Gastric bypass surgery can result in significant weight loss, usually around 60-80% of excess weight within the first year. This surgery also has been shown to improve or resolve health conditions such as type 2 diabetes, high blood pressure, and sleep apnea.

Risks:

Like any surgery, gastric bypass surgery carries some risks. Some of the potential risks include bleeding, infection, blood clots, and digestive complications.

Gastric Sleeve Surgery:

Gastric sleeve surgery is another common type of weight loss surgery. During this procedure, a portion of the stomach is removed, leaving a sleeve-shaped pouch. This helps to reduce the amount of food a person can eat, as well as reducing the production of hunger hormones.

Benefits:

Gastric sleeve surgery has been shown to result in significant weight loss, usually around 50-70% of excess weight within the first year. This surgery can also improve or resolve health conditions such as type 2 diabetes, high blood pressure, and sleep apnea.

Risks:

Like any surgery, gastric sleeve surgery carries some risks. Some of the potential risks include bleeding, infection, blood clots, and digestive complications.

Laparoscopic Surgery:

Laparoscopic surgery is a minimally invasive weight loss surgery that uses small incisions and specialized tools. This type of surgery is typically used for gastric sleeve and gastric bypass surgeries.

Benefits:

Laparoscopic surgery offers several benefits over traditional open surgery, including smaller incisions, less pain and scarring, and a shorter recovery time.

Risks:

Like any surgery, laparoscopic surgery carries some risks. Some of the potential risks include bleeding, infection, and injury to surrounding organs.

Benefits of Weight Loss Surgery:

Improved Health:

Weight loss surgery can help to improve or resolve health conditions such as type 2 diabetes, high blood pressure, and sleep apnea. This can lead to a longer and healthier life.

Improved Quality of Life:

Weight loss surgery can also improve a person's quality of life by increasing their mobility, reducing joint pain, and improving their mental health.

Long-Term Weight Management:

Weight loss surgery can help individuals achieve long-term weight loss and weight management, which can be difficult with traditional diet and exercise alone.

Risks of Weight Loss Surgery:

Surgery Risks:

Like any surgery, weight loss surgery carries some risks, such as bleeding, infection, and complications with anesthesia.

Digestive Complications:

Weight loss surgery can lead to digestive complications such as n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, and constipation.

Nutritional Deficiencies:

Weight loss surgery can lead to nutritional deficiencies, particularly if a person is not following a proper diet after surgery. This can lead to complications such as anemia, osteoporosis, and other health problems.

Emotional Challenges:

Weight loss surgery can be emotionally challenging for some individuals. It can lead to feelings of depression, anxiety, and changes in body image.

Lifestyle Changes:

Weight loss surgery requires significant lifestyle changes, including changes to diet and exercise habits. This can be difficult for some individuals to maintain over the long-term.

Who is a Good Candidate for Weight Loss Surgery ?

Weight loss surgery is not recommended for everyone. Candidates for weight loss surgery should have a BMI of 40 or higher, or a BMI of 35 or higher with health conditions related to obesity such as diabetes, high blood pressure, or sleep apnea. Candidates should also have tried traditional weight loss methods such as diet and exercise without success.

It's important to note that weight loss surgery is not a quick fix for weight loss. It requires significant lifestyle changes and commitment to long-term weight management.

In conclusion, Weight loss surgery can be an effective tool for individuals who are severely obese and have not been successful with traditional weight loss methods. There are several different types of weight loss surgeries, each with its own benefits and risks. It's important to discuss the potential risks and benefits of weight loss surgery with a qualified healthcare provider to determine if it's the right choice for you. With proper follow-up care and commitment to lifestyle changes, weight loss surgery can lead to significant improvements in health and quality of life.
